Requirements

• 7+ years frontend development, 3+ years leadership • Expert in React, TypeScript, and modern frontend architecture • Strong HTML, CSS (Tailwind), performance optimization • Experience with design systems, state management, and complex UI flows • Track record of architectural decisions balancing speed and maintainability • Daily user of AI coding assistants (Cursor, Copilot, Claude) • Experience building AI-integrated applications and interfaces • Performance reviews, career development, and difficult conversations • Growing engineers to senior/staff+ levels • Hiring frontend engineers • Building remote team culture • Coaching mindset with balance of individual and business needs • Strong UX sensibilities and eye for detail (spacing, typography, animations) • Experience with Figma/Sketch and translating designs to pixel-perfect interfaces • Excellent communication with technical and non-technical stakeholders • Pragmatic mindset: ship MVPs, bias toward action, match quality to business need • Business thinking: tie technical work to clear outcomes • Collaborative: knowledge sharing and unblocking others is core work • Web Workers, Web Components, Remix, browser dev environments • Design engineering background • Open-source contributions to UI libraries • WebAssembly or advanced browser APIs • 📌 A Few Notes • 📌 A Few Notes • You do not need a college degree to apply • You do not need to be located in the U.S. — we’re remote-friendly • You do not need to meet every qualification listed above

Responsibilities

• Own UI architecture: component patterns, state management, performance, and frontend infrastructure. • Write code regularly on complex features, migrations, and architectural improvements. • Review all UI PRs to maintain quality standards across the domain. • Drive technical initiatives and manage technical debt strategically. • Coordinate with other Team Leads on cross-domain architectural decisions. • Conduct performance reviews for team members' career development in frontend roles. • Hold regular 1:1s to support growth, remove blockers, and provide feedback. • Make hiring decisions and address performance issues proactively. • Build a high-performing, autonomous team culture through coordination efforts with Head of Engineering for priorities and resources alignment during weekly UI team meetings focused on knowledge sharing.
